WebThe amount of flash depends on the forging size and may vary from 10 to 50 per cent. The flash flows around the forging in the parting plane. The flash is provided uniformly around the periphery of the forging in the parting plane. The minimum flash allowances suggested are given below. WebThe forging engineer must often estimate the load necessary in a press forging operation. Thus, the appropriate press capacity can be selected and, in some cases, it can be decided whether or not in-house capability exists for quoting on a given forging.
